Gogol Bordello (USA)
Gogol Bordello, New York City's legendary Gypsy punk
band, returns with the release of "GYPSY PUNKS: Underdog World Strike," their third album of Gypsy punk
rock mayhem. Set for release on SideOneDummy in August and produced by Steve
Albini (Nirvana, Jimmy Page/Robert Plant) in glorious analogue sound, "GYPSY
PUNKS" is an expansive 15-track salvo that expands the band's fusion of Gypsy
punk and Slavic stomp with a touch of metal and dub-wise sound effects that
pay tribute to the classic sounds of Jamaica. Singer/lyricist visionary Eugene
Hutz and the rest of the Gogol collective have attained a new level of musical
and lyrical intensity in their continuing cultural crusade to build a bridge
between Gypsy music, rock'n'roll and other brands of rebel music from Flamenco
to the perestroika punk that blossomed in Eastern Europe during the mid-'80s.
"On 'GYPSY PUNKS' Gogol Bordello speaks proudly to the gypsy, punk, reggae
crossover," says
Hutz. "Gypsy's have a savage way of making music; they come from a culture where
music is the only means of survival. Like reggae, it was created by poor people
who have nothing but music; you can feel its universal rebel soul in every note."

Bedouin Soundclash (CAN)
On first hearing Sounding a Mosaic, Bedouin Soundclash's
sophomore release and U.S. debut on SideOneDummy Records- Produced by Darryl
Jenifer, the bassist for
Bad Brains, you'd be excused for thinking the trio met in Kingston, Jamaica,
rather than Kingston, Ontario, about three hours outside of their hometown of
Toronto..but that's where vocalist/guitarist/songwriter Jay Malinowski, bassist
Eon Sinclair and drummer Pat Pengelly first met, at University, where a shared
love of reggae music in all its various forms brought them together to form a
band in 2001. "We started trading records and realized we liked similar music," says
Malinowski, a painter with a prestigious Toronto gallery whose oil and wax piece
adorns the cover of the album. "We never planned to play together.
"
Taking their name from Israeli producer Badawi's 1996 album, Bedouin Soundclash
take the notion of culture clash to its music. The group mixes reggae, ska, dub
and rock in a way that recalls not only blue-eyed predecessors like the Police
and UB40, but Jamaican icons Desmond Dekker, Bob Andy, Ken Lazarus, Lee "Scratch" Perry
and Junior Murvin. Produced by Darryl Jenifer, the bassist for Bad Brains, another
groundbreaking band that fused hard core with reggae, Sounding a Mosaic lives
up to its name.

Vans Inc., the Southern California-based action sports and lifestyle
footwear, apparel, and snowboard boot manufacturer sold its first pair of
shoes back in
1966. The founder of the company, Paul Van Doren (hence the Vans name), established
the company to manufacture canvas shoes for direct sale to the public via locally
based, company-owned stores. These classic Vans had a distinctive style that
soon became the signature look of the company. From this starting point over
30 years ago, Vans has risen to become a worldwide force in the footwear and
action sports markets, making it the brand of choice for people into action sports
and the lifestyle that goes with them!
